Walton MP Steve Rotheram Wants Meeting With Liverpool FC Over Stadium progress
Walton MP Steve Rotheram has warned that Liverpool FC's delays in deciding to stay at Anfield or
move to a new stadium is causing tensions in the local community.
The Labour MP, who is also a Reds season ticket holder, is in the process of arranging a meeting
with the club to discuss the situation.
